On 13th February 2025 , Chandrakasem Rajabhat University in Thailand hosted a cutting-edge AI and Sustainability Workshop, aimed at exploring how artificial intelligence can support global environmental and sustainability efforts. The event, held at the university’s Research and Development Center, brought together academics, industry leaders, and AI experts from around the world to discuss practical applications of AI in addressing environmental challenges. The workshop featured interactive sessions on how AI can enhance energy efficiency, waste management, smart agriculture, and renewable energy sectors. Professors and industry practitioners from universities and companies globally showcased innovative projects and AI tools that can support sustainable development goals. This event marked a significant step in the university’s ongoing efforts to promote interdisciplinary research and its role in global sustainability challenges.
